Best Camcorders And Video Cameras With Viewfinder
A viewfinder is an important part of a camera that lets you aim the lens toward the scene you want to capture in the frame. Recent model camcorders mostly have tilting viewfinders that help you achieve a proper stance to maintain stability.
Popular brands, such as Sony, Panasonic, Canon, and many more, incorporate electronic viewfinders with their video cameras and even digital still cameras. Some models also come with an optical viewfinder. Some others embed an automatic eye-sensor, which switches it from real-time display to electronic Viewfinder; while someone tries to look through it.

1. SONY FDRAX53/B - BEST VIDEO CAMERA WITH VIEWFINDER
PRODUCT DETAILS:
The Sony FDRAX53 high quality video camera deserves the first recommendation; because it offers lots of desirable features at a low price point. The camcorder comes with a 1,555K dot resolution OLED electronic viewfinder; that provides a color-rich bright preview with 100% field coverage. The optically-designed eyepiece contains four dual-surface spherical lenses. It offers a relatively wider viewing angle of 33 degrees from the center to the edge of the eyepiece.
The camcorder can record 4K XAVC-S videos at up to 30 FPS and 16.6 MP still images at up to 60 FPS speed. The branded Zeiss lens itself is enough to ensure you the best picture quality, and with an optical zoom of 20X, I'm sure you're not going to miss a single shot!.
Lastly, a 921K dot resolution extra-fine 3" LCD monitor provides a sharp and bright preview. So overall, with respect to the above-listed features, I can assure you that you never miss a single detail while taking videos with Sony FDRAX53/B.

3. PANASONIC X1500 4K UHD PROFESSIONAL CAMCORDER
PRODUCT DETAILS:
The Panasonic X1500 gained enough popularity because of the original LEICA DICOMAR lens, powerful image processing unit, larger display, XLR audio input interface, and live streaming support.
And with the (0.24-inch) 1,560,000 dots wide EVF you can get the preview of the shots with proper clarity. The camcorder has a 3.5” inches touch-friendly LCD monitor; that lets you adjust settings and composition aspects just with a few touches.
The camcorder offers a versatile shooting experience with three different video recording formats; AVCHD, MOV, and MP4 codec with HEVC compression. It records 4:2:0 10-Bit 4K and HD videos at up to 60 FPS rate and 4:2:2 10-Bit 4K and HD videos in 30P mode.
People often see this X1500 camcorder model as the best video camera to use with a broadcast workflow. If you want a camcorder for single-use, the Panasonic X1500 also could be a great fit for you.

4. CANON XA40 4K/HD PROFESSIONAL CAMCORDER
PRODUCT DETAILS:
The Canon XA40 video camera is equipped with a wide-angle zoom lens that lets you capture the best possible shots with more background and the highest clarity. The anti-shake design, optical image stabilization mechanism, and upgraded image processing unit keep the images steady and distortion-free.
The camcorder comes with a 0.24-inch tilt-type colored viewfinder but exceptionally uses an LCD screen instead of an OLED screen in the viewfinder part for a brighter preview. You can tilt the electronic viewfinder
up to 45° for low-angle shooting.
A joystick located to the right of the viewfinder, where the thumb rests, enables control of camera settings on the viewscreen without having to use touch panel controls.
But, the screen may consume higher power; so, always keep plenty of battery backup along with you.
The ENG-style camcorder also has an exceptional hand-held design with a detachable handle unit and plenty of manual control options, including XLR units and 4-channel audio recording mode. The Canon XA40 often gets used for newsgathering, BTS shooting, and interviewing purposes.

5. SONY HXR-NX80 - TOP SONY CAMCORDER WITH VIEWFINDER
PRODUCT DETAILS:
The Sony HXR-NX80 NXCAM has a bright and large-sized LCD monitor and electronic viewfinder. The 0.39" OLED viewfinder has 2,360,000 Dots resolution; that controls light on a pixel-by-pixel basis. It not only sets the benchmark on HDR recording but also creates a great visual impact with both display screens. Despite being large, the OLED screen itself is thinner and lighter than others; so, it doesn't increase the overall weight.
The camcorder records 4K and HD resolution video at up to 120 FPS, while the large format image sensor maintains the highest clarity through entire zoom and in insufficient lighting conditions. If you mostly do outdoor shootings, look no further than the Sony HXR-NX80.

BUYER'S GUIDE
The preview; that you want to capture doesn’t directly get projected to the screen. The image sensor processes the first preview through the lens; then, we see the best possible preview through the eyepiece. Some viewfinders have no connection to the lens; they give the users a general idea of what is in the frame.
There are two types of viewfinders - optical and electronic. Below I will explain what they mean and tell you some factors you need to consider when looking for a camcorder with the viewfinder.
a. Optical Viewfinder
Generally, most digital camcorders have an optical viewfinder with a maximum of 75% to 90% field coverage. Having a camera or camcorder with an optical viewfinder is good enough for still photography or taking close-up shots. A DSLR with such an eyepiece generally covers almost the area; that you want to capture. The Optical Viewfinders work efficiently both in brightly lit areas and low lighting conditions.
b. Orientation sensor in EVF
Some cameras feature an advanced orientation sensor that turns off the viewfinder, turns on the LCD screen, and vice versa; when the users take their eyes away from the eyepiece. This enhances the battery life and usability but could be problematic in some situations. So if you want to have this feature in your camera, always check the sensitivity of the orientation sensor before finalizing your purchasing decision.
c. Electronic Viewfinder
An electronic viewfinder is a small LCD; that genuinely covers the total area of the scene you want to capture in your frame. It works better while taking shots or photos under low light conditions. Most EVF displays camera settings so that you don’t need to take your eyes away from the eyepiece for framing accurately and adjusting settings according to your desired composition.
d. Battery Life
Generally, most camcorders have EVF, and they consume more battery power. The brightness of the electronic viewfinders is relatively dull; so, you need to increase the brightness level during the shoot, resulting in high power consumption. So, try to select a camcorder; that supports a powerful battery.
